Job summary

Michael Page US represents an established manufacturing organisation specializing in high-precision products. They are seeking a Manufacturing Engineer to develop and define manufacturing processes for precision components and assemblies, review designs for manufacturability, and drive process improvements.

You will collaborate with manufacturing, quality, engineering and operations to boost quality, productivity and on-time delivery.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Manufacturing, Mechanical, Industrial Engineering or related field preferred.
  • Experience in CNC machining and manufacturing process development.
  • Strong understanding of machining principles, workholding, tooling, fixturing.
  • Knowledge of machine shop practices, inspection methods, and precision measuring equipment.
  • Experience with CAD and solid modelling software.
  • Familiarity with engineering drawings, GD&T and manufacturing documentation.
  • Experience working with ERP/MRP systems.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office applications.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ving and communication skills.
  • Ability to work independently while collaborating within cross-functional teams.

Responsibilities

  • Review designs for manufacturability, tolerances, quality requirements and cost.
  • Develop and define manufacturing processes for components and assemblies.
  • Determine fixturing and gauging requirements and coordinate design or procurement.
  • Create and maintain process routes and BOMs in ERP.
  • Review ECOs and update process documentation accordingly.
  • Partner with manufacturing, quality, engineering and operations teams to improve efficiency and quality.
  • Support root cause investigations and corrective actions related to production and quality issues.
  • Drive continuous improvement focused on productivity, workflow and schedule attainment.
  • Provide technical support to production personnel and machine operators.
